The NSW Health Statewide Biobank is looking for an enthusiastic, organised and versatile individual to join their laboratory team in a temporary full-time capacity.
The successful applicant will be joining a team of scientists, technicians, researchers and managers to ensure the delivery of high quality and timely services to the health and medical research community in NSW.
The role is laboratory-based.
The hours range from 9:00-5:30 and 10:30 to 7:00 and are allocated based on work-load requirements.
On-call shifts are also required.
The NSW Health Statewide Biobank is located on the Royal Prince Alfred Hospital Campus in Camperdown, Sydney.

The Biobank Research Technical Officer will perform a range of laboratory technical tasks related to biobanking of human samples by applying established methods and procedures as directed.
Contribute to the generation of scientific research data and manuscripts.
Undertake other laboratory duties including preparation of materials and the maintenance of equipment in line with established laboratory processes, procedures and protocols.
This position will report to the NSWHSB Biobank Research Scientist and work closely with the NSWHSB Laboratory Manager, the NSWHSB Quality Manager and interact with the NSWHP Pathology Laboratories at Royal Prince Alfred Hospital (RPAH) to deliver quality research services.

Apply now by addressing the following questions: Minimum qualification of Diploma in Laboratory Technology or an equivalent qualification from a recognised tertiary institution with subjects relevant to pathology or medical laboratory operations.
Demonstrated knowledge and experience in the area of molecular biology, virology, histology including practical laboratory experience (e.g.
nucleic acid extraction, PCR, PBMCs, Tissue Microarrays, staining), experience handling clinical specimens and computer programs such as Microsoft Office suite including Access and laboratory information systems.
Demonstrated knowledge and understanding of the differences between diagnostic and research laboratory settings and of the ethical and regulatory requirements working with human tissue for medical research.
Customer focused approach displaying well-developed interpersonal skills and good oral and written communication skills, including experience writing standard operating procedures (SOPs), the ability to effectively communicate policies and procedures.
Demonstrated high level organisational skills, attention to detail, ability to deliver accurate and complete documentation.
Experience applying quality improvement initiatives to workplace practices and procedures.
Demonstrated ability to work in a team environment whilst working autonomously to deliver results within specified timeframes set to meet client expectations and manage competing priorities.
